PREDICTING CIGARETTE DEPENDENCY IN MEN BY PERSONALITY DIMENSIONS USING CLONINGER’S SEVEN-FACTOR MODEL

2013 
This study was aimed to predict cigarette dependence by personality dimensions according to the Cloningers seven-factor model of personality. The research was correlation and statistical population consisted of male cigarette smokers in the city of Qazvin, from which 151 persons were selected purpose. The research tools were TTURC Nicotine Dependence Inventory (WHO, 1994) and the short form of Temperament and Character Inventory (TCI-125, Cloninger et al, 1994). The data were analyzed by applying discriminatory analysis and the multiple regression analysis. Results indicated that self- directedness was the most important personality predictor of cigarette dependency (P<0.05). Also , the results of multiple regression analysis showed that from seven personality dimensions, harm- avoidance and self-directedness and the most important predictors of cigarette dependency severity (P<0.05). There fore, low self-directedness may have a significant role in predicting both cigarette dependence diagnosis and severity (P<0.05), but harm avoidance can only predict higher levels of cigarette dependence severity (P<0.05) and has no significant role in the prediction of cigarette dependency.
